Police in east Belfast charge two men following a serious assault of a man, according to the Belfast Telegraph. The reports say the investigation is ongoing and that officers are continuing to appeal for anyone who may have information to come forward. Police ask for witnesses who may have evidence relating to the incident, but no further details about the assault or the men charged are provided in the available summaries. The publications both indicate that the case involves serious physical harm to a victim and that the matter is now before the courts, following arrests and subsequent charges. Authorities continue to request public assistance to help establish the full circumstances surrounding the assault.
